Set in 1930s Korea, "The Handmaiden" tells the story of a young pickpocket named Sook-hee (Kim Tae-ri) who is hired by a con man, Count Fujiwara (Hiroyuki Tanaka), to pose as a handmaiden to the wealthy and reclusive heiress, Lady Hideko (Kim Hae-sook). The plan is to deceive Lady Hideko into marrying Fujiwara, allowing him to gain control of her vast fortune. However, things take a dark and unexpected turn when Sook-hee and Lady Hideko form an unlikely bond, and the lines between deception and desire become blurred.

The film uses the Japanese occupation of Korea as a backdrop to explore power dynamics. The male antagonists—Uncle Kouzuki and the Count—represent a perverted form of authority that seeks to "collect" and "translate" female identity for their own gain. The romance between Sook-hee and Hideko serves as a subversive act of rebellion against both colonial and gender-based oppression. 3.
